Understanding Lupus: A Quick Overview
Before diving into the treatment advances, it’s important to understand what lupus is and how it impacts the body. Lupus is an autoimmune disorder, meaning the immune system mistakenly targets healthy tissue. It can manifest in different ways, with symptoms that may include joint pain, skin rashes, extreme fatigue, and organ damage. Lupus is often unpredictable, with flare-ups and periods of remission, making it challenging to manage.
Although the exact cause of lupus is unknown, it is believed to result from a combination of genetic, environmental, and hormonal factors. Women are more likely to be affected by lupus than men, and the condition typically begins in the prime of life, often during a person’s 20s or 30s.
Traditional Lupus Treatment: What Has Been Used So Far?
In the past, Lupus Treatment in Delhi and worldwide mainly focused on managing symptoms and preventing flare-ups through medication. The most commonly prescribed drugs for lupus include:
- N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s): These help reduce pain and inflammation.
- Antimalarial drugs: Drugs like hydroxychloroquine (Plaquenil) have been used for many years to manage lupus symptoms, especially skin rashes and joint pain.
- Corticosteroids: These are powerful anti-inflammatory medications that help control inflammation, though they are often used for short-term flare-ups due to their side effects.
- Immunosuppressants: Drugs like azathioprine and cyclophosphamide suppress the immune system to prevent it from attacking the body’s tissues.
While these treatments have helped many people with lupus, they don't work the same for everyone. There is always a need for more effective therapies to better manage the condition and reduce its impact on daily life. This is where the latest advances in lupus treatment come in.
The Latest Advances in Lupus Treatment
1. Biologic Therapies: Targeted Treatments for Lupus
One of the most exciting recent developments in Lupus Treatment in Delhi and globally has been the rise of biologic therapies. These treatments are designed to target specific parts of the immune system that cause inflammation in lupus. For example, one of the first biologic drugs approved for lupus was Belimumab (Benlysta), a medication that works by inhibiting the activity of a protein called B-lymphocyte stimulator (BLyS), which plays a key role in the immune response in lupus patients.
Belimumab has been shown to reduce flare-ups and improve the quality of life for those with lupus. Other biologics are also in development, and these therapies offer hope for more personalized, effective treatments in the near future. They are particularly useful for people with moderate to severe lupus who have not responded well to conventional treatments.
2. Targeted Immune System Modulation
Another promising advancement in Lupus Treatment in Delhi is the development of targeted immune system modulation therapies. These treatments focus on adjusting the immune system’s behavior, rather than suppressing it altogether, as traditional immunosuppressants do. By carefully modulating specific immune pathways, these treatments can reduce inflammation while minimizing side effects.
For example, Rituximab is a treatment that specifically targets B cells, which are responsible for producing antibodies that attack healthy tissue in lupus. Rituximab is already being used to treat some people with lupus, and ongoing research is exploring how it can be used more widely.
3. Stem Cell Therapy
Stem cell therapy is another groundbreaking advancement that has shown potential in the treatment of lupus. Researchers are investigating how stem cells can help regenerate damaged tissues and reset the immune system in lupus patients. In some clinical trials, stem cells have been shown to help reduce disease activity and promote long-term remission.
While stem cell therapy is still in the experimental stages, it offers exciting possibilities for people with lupus who have not responded to traditional treatments. Stem cell treatments may eventually provide a way to “reset” the immune system and reduce the severity of lupus symptoms over the long term.
4. Personalized Medicine and Precision Therapies
The future of Lupus Treatment in Delhi lies in personalized medicine. As research into lupus continues to grow, scientists are learning that lupus is not a “one-size-fits-all” disease. Each person’s lupus is unique in terms of its severity, symptoms, and the specific immune system pathways involved.
Personalized medicine aims to tailor treatment plans based on the individual’s unique genetic makeup and disease characteristics. By analyzing genetic markers, researchers can predict which treatments will be most effective for each patient. This could lead to more precise and effective therapies that improve outcomes and reduce side effects.
5. Advanced Monitoring Technologies
Advances in technology have also made it easier to monitor lupus and track disease activity. New wearable devices and mobile health apps can now monitor key metrics like heart rate, sleep patterns, and physical activity, helping patients and doctors stay on top of the disease in real-time. These tools can help detect flare-ups earlier and allow for quicker adjustments to treatment plans.
For example, some apps allow lupus patients to log their symptoms daily, which helps track patterns and manage flare-ups more effectively. This real-time monitoring can lead to better, more informed decisions about when and how to adjust medications or other aspects of treatment.
